The Clinton Family Foundation

SALINAS, CA EIN: 20-4962385

The Clinton Family Foundation is a private foundation focused on Philanthropy, Voluntarism & Grantmaking, based in SALINAS, CA.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2022. In 2022, it awarded 7 grants totaling $251K.

Giving History

Grant recipients and amounts by year

Among its reported 2022 grants, the largest include American Fighter Aces ($150,000), Santa Lucia Rotary ($37,941), Assistance Service Dogs Fdn ($30,000).
